语义化标签:
(有指定内容的仓库)
是一个容器
<水果仓库>放水果<水果仓库>
<服装仓库>放服装</服装仓库>
语义化标签:
section: 类似于div,偏向画结构
article: 偏向于内容展示
aside: 偏向于在旁边的内容,在一侧的
header: 内容的头部,网页的头部,头部区域
footer: 内容的尾部,网页的尾部区域
nav: 做导航 链接区域
figure > figcaption: 类似dl>dt+dd的结构
注意: figcaption是figure的标题,一般在第一位置或者最后一个位置
mark: 高亮显示,默认背景颜色为黄色,可以更改颜色,是一个内联元素
time: 一般用来放时间,内联元素
dialog: 类似于微信对话框,默认是display:none; 有默认定位,有默认的边框
HTML5的发展史
兼容性: html5(h5) 主要向上(高版本的浏览器)兼容,低板本的浏览器部分不考虑,所有html5的兼容性相对较差
各个版本的html基本写法:
不变的是第一行 <!doctype html>始终存在
标签的语法:
不区分大小
页面后缀名依旧是 .html .htm
指定字符编码 utf-8
多媒体标签
video: 视频标签
audio: 音频标签
属性:
src="文件地址"
controls="显示控件"
autoplay="自动播放" 谷歌屏蔽了
loop="循环播放"
muted="静音"
poster="图片地址" 显示为第一帧图片,直到用户点击播放按钮
source标签: 定义媒介资源 (备份文件)
type="文件类型"
文件类型:
视频:
video/ogg
video/webm
video/mp4
音频:
audio/ogg
audio/mpeg
audio/wav
主流的音频文件格式mp3 ogg wav